import { collection, container } from "./TestUtils";
import {
getMaxRUs,
getMinRUs,
getSanitizedInputValue,
hasDatabaseSharedThroughput,
isDirty,
isDirtyTypes,
parseConflictResolutionMode,
parseConflictResolutionProcedure
} from "./SettingsUtils";
import * as DataModels from "../../../Contracts/DataModels";
import * as ViewModels from "../../../Contracts/ViewModels";
import ko from "knockout";
describe("SettingsUtils", () => {
it("getMaxRUs", () => {
expect(collection.offer().content.collectionThroughputInfo.numPhysicalPartitions).toEqual(4);
expect(getMaxRUs(collection, container)).toEqual(40000);
});
it("getMinRUs", () => {
expect(collection.offer().content.collectionThroughputInfo.numPhysicalPartitions).toEqual(4);
expect(getMinRUs(collection, container)).toEqual(6000);
});
it("hasDatabaseSharedThroughput", () => {
expect(hasDatabaseSharedThroughput(collection)).toEqual(undefined);
const newCollection = { ...collection };
newCollection.getDatabase = () => {
return {
nodeKind: undefined,
rid: undefined,
container: undefined,
self: "",
id: ko.observable(""),
collections: ko.observableArray(undefined),
offer: ko.observable(undefined),
isDatabaseExpanded: ko.observable(false),
isDatabaseShared: ko.computed(() => true),
selectedSubnodeKind: ko.observable(undefined),
selectDatabase: undefined,
expandDatabase: undefined,
collapseDatabase: undefined,
loadCollections: undefined,
findCollectionWithId: undefined,
openAddCollection: undefined,
onDeleteDatabaseContextMenuClick: undefined,
readSettings: undefined,
onSettingsClick: undefined,
loadOffer: undefined
} as ViewModels.Database;
};
newCollection.offer(undefined);
expect(hasDatabaseSharedThroughput(newCollection)).toEqual(true);
});
it("parseConflictResolutionMode", () => {
expect(parseConflictResolutionMode("custom")).toEqual(DataModels.ConflictResolutionMode.Custom);
expect(parseConflictResolutionMode("lastwriterwins")).toEqual(DataModels.ConflictResolutionMode.LastWriterWins);
});
it("parseConflictResolutionProcedure", () => {
expect(parseConflictResolutionProcedure("/dbs/db/colls/coll/sprocs/conflictResSproc")).toEqual("conflictResSproc");
expect(parseConflictResolutionProcedure("conflictResSproc")).toEqual("conflictResSproc");
});
describe("isDirty", () => {
const indexingPolicy = {
automatic: true,
indexingMode: "consistent",
includedPaths: [],
excludedPaths: []
} as DataModels.IndexingPolicy;
const cases = [
["baseline", "current"],
[0, 1],
[true, false],
[undefined, indexingPolicy],
[indexingPolicy, { ...indexingPolicy, automatic: false }]
];
test.each(cases)("", (baseline: isDirtyTypes, current: isDirtyTypes) => {
expect(isDirty(baseline, baseline)).toEqual(false);
expect(isDirty(baseline, current)).toEqual(true);
});
});
it("getSanitizedInputValue", () => {
const max = 100;
expect(getSanitizedInputValue("", max)).toEqual(0);
expect(getSanitizedInputValue("999", max)).toEqual(99);
expect(getSanitizedInputValue("10", max)).toEqual(10);
});
});
